Companies with their legal seat (registered office) or place of effective management in Switzerland are considered resident for tax purposes. Resident companies are taxed on their worldwide income, except for profits derived from foreign branches and foreign immovable property, which are tax-exempt. A business activity is deemed to be performed predominantly outside Switzerland if generally at least 80% of the total gross income is derived from foreign sources and at least 80% of expenses are incurred abroad. Under the Switzerland-EU savings agreement, which provides Switzerland access to benefits similar to those in the EU parent-subsidiary directive, withholding tax is reduced to 0% on cross-border payments of dividends between related companies residing in EU member states and Switzerland when the capital participation is 25% or more and certain other criteria are met. An individual is deemed to be resident in Switzerland if he/she intends to stay in Switzerland permanently (as indicated by the location of the center of personal and business interests), if he/she is physically present in Switzerland for at least 30 days to carry out a professional activity or if he/she is physically present in Switzerland for at least 90 days (regardless of purpose). A participation is considered qualifying if the company owns at least 10% of the capital of the company paying the dividends or the participation has a value of at least CHF 1 million. The federal tax rate of 8.5% is levied on net income (since income and capital taxes are deductible in determining taxable income, the effective tax rate is 7.8%). In most cantons the purchaser is liable for the transfer tax, whereas in some cantons 50% tax is paid by both parties or by one party according to the purchase contract.
